>Description:
We are having problem authenticating CVS client after LDAP was implemented on the server.  After specifying CVSROOT in client side it says user name and password does not exist. However when try the same approach using an account created locally on the server (nonLDAP), it works fine.  We enabled the trace from CVS client, but all we see is the following.

 Sample CVSROOT that is being used to connect is      :pserver:user at cvsserver.hcscint.net:cvsport/CVS/repositories/repos_name
 Trace: 
	When successful:  I LOVE YOU
	When it fails:           I HATE YOU
That was all the trace we could get.  
Version:
We are currently using CVS version 1.11.22  using Unix on  AIX 5.3
Client is CVS plugin through Rational Application Developer V7.x . Corresponding eclipse version is 3.4

LDAP implementation wiped out the local users and they only exist on eDirectory.
